Bridal Beauty Emergency Kit: 10 Amazon Finds Every Bride Needs

Your face is about to be photographed more in one day than possibly your entire life up to this point. These are the quiet little bodyguards that keep it together.

  1. Waterproof Setting Spray — for happy tears, tight hugs, and questionable dance moves. Your makeup should survive all three.

  2. Blotting Papers — knocks down shine without smudging a single thing you paid a professional to do.

  3. Travel Makeup Sponge — pocket-sized touch-up insurance.

  4. Concealer Pen — for the one blemish that shows up uninvited, or a mascara smudge with main-character energy.

  5. Wedding-Day Lipstick — the exact shade from your trial. Not "close enough." The actual one.

  6. Lip Balm — keeps that lipstick behaving instead of flaking by hour six.

  7. Compact Mirror — for the sixty seconds before every single photo.

  8. Bobby Pins — pack double what feels reasonable. They vanish like socks in a dryer.

  9. Hair Ties — your bridesmaids will silently worship whoever packed these by 10pm.

  10. Mini Hair Spray — for wind, humidity, and enthusiastic dancing, in that order.

Bride & Buffet Tip: Divide your emergency kit into labeled pouches — Beauty, First Aid, Dress Fixes, Reception Supplies. Future you, mid-crisis, in heels, will love past you for this.
